概括
法医分析显示,Fusobacterium gonidiaformans在死胎婴儿的肺漂浮试验中引起了假阳性结果. 这一发现对于在法医病理学中准确确定活产的情况至关重要.

背景情况:
- 在对婴儿死亡的法医调查中,确定活产是非常重要的.
- 肺漂浮试验是一种常见的方法,但可能会被产生气体的细菌混.
- 之前已经报告了模仿活产的细菌污染病例.
研究的目的:
- 为了调查一例新生儿被发现没有生命,而初步测试表明活产.
- 为了确定导致误导性法医检测结果的病因因子.
- 强调微生物学检查在法医病例工作中的重要性.
主要方法:
- 对肺部和胃肠组织进行解剖和组织学检查.
- 肺漂浮试验和胃肠道漂浮试验的执行.
- 从肺组织和心脏血液中培养微生物和识别微生物.
主要成果:
- 肺部和胃肠道浮动测试结果呈阳性,最初表明活产.
- 微生物学检查在肺组织和心脏血液中发现了Fusobacterium gonidiaformans.
- 确定Fusobacterium gonidiaformans,一种有义务的无氧气形成细菌,是虚假阳性浮动试验结果的原因.
结论:
- 存在Fusobacterium gonidiaformans可以导致虚假阳性肺浮动测试结果,模仿活产.
- 在法医调查中,微生物学分析对于证实或驳斥肺漂浮试验的结果至关重要.
- 这一案例强调了在死亡时确定新生儿生存能力时需要进行全面测试的必要性.
